Abstract
Background: Alzheimer's disease (AD) remains to date an incurable disease with a long asymptomatic phase. Early diagnosis in peripheral biofluids has emerged as key for identifying subjects at risk and developing therapeutics and preventative approaches. Objective: We apply proteomics discovery to identify salivary diagnostic biomarkers for AD, which are suitable for self-sampling and longitudinal biomonitoring during aging.Entities:

Classification of the cross-sectional study cohort
| Variable | CNh | MCI | AD |
| Number (F) | 19(13) | 21(16) | 17(9) |
| Age | 64±2.63 | 73±1.51 | 72±1.36 |
| BMI | 26.3±1.1 | 23.9±1.03 | 25.3±0.87 |
| CDR | 0.03±0.03 | 0.76±0.06*** | 1.17±0.12*** |
| MMSE | 28.84±0.22 | 22.85±0.310*** | 15.11±1.140*** |
| UPSIT (%) | 78.61±3.80 | 51.1±3.41*** | 37.86±5.45*** |
CNh, cognitively normal healthy; MCI, mild cognitive impairment; AD, Alzheimer’s disease. Values are indicated as mean±standard error of mean and ***p value ≤0.001 referring to the significant difference between the conditions, MCI or AD, and CNh.
